@@ -160,17 +160,17 @@ The following is a table of the available subcommands for the CLI tool (Tinty),

| Subcommand | Description | Arguments | Example Usage |
|------------|-----------------------------------------------------|----------------------|--------------------------------------------|
| `install` | Installs requirements for the configuration. | - | `tinty install` |
| `list` | Lists all available themes. | Optional argument `--custom-schemes` to list saved custom theme files using `tinty generate-scheme` | `tinty list` |
| `apply` | Applies a specific theme. | `<scheme_system>-<scheme_name>`: Name of the system and scheme to apply. | `tinty apply base16-mocha` |
| `update` | Updates the templates and schemes. | - | `tinty update` |
| `init` | Initializes the tool with the last applied theme otherwise `default-scheme` from `config.toml`. | - | `tinty init` |
| `current` | Displays the currently applied theme. | - | `tinty current` |
| `config` | Displays config related information currently in use by Tinty. Without flags it returns `config.yml` content. | - | `tinty config` |
| `info` | Provides information about themes. | `[<scheme_system>-<scheme_name>]`: Optional argument `--custom-schemes` to provide information on any custom schemes | `tinty info base16-mocha` |
| `build` | Builds the provided base16 or base24 template using [tinted-builder-rust]. | `<DIR>`: Path to the base16 or base24 template directory. | `tinty build path/to/tinted-tmux` |
| `generate-completion` | Generates a shell completion file to source in your shell startup file (`*rc`). | `<shell_name>`: Name of the shell to generate a completion script for. Supports `bash`, `elvish`, `fish`, `powershell`, `zsh` | `tinty generate-completion bash` |
| `generate-scheme` | Generates a yaml scheme file with colors inferred from provided image. | `<image_path>`: Path to image. Either `<outpath>` (`-` value to print to stdout) or `--save` to save for use within `tinty` | `tinty generate-completion bash` |
